BY THE COMPTROLLER GENERAL                                       Vto



Report To The Congress


OF THE UNITED STATES





Alternatives for Achieving Greater

Equities in Federal Land Payment

Programs

A variety of land payment programs have
evolved over the years to compensate States
and counties for tax exemptions on Federal
  land within their jurisdiction GAO reviewed
  programs in eight western States where 80
  percent of the Federal land payments are
  made and found many inequities and incon
  sistencies
4ublic Law 94-565, pssed-w49. 6, contrib
utes to these inequities by

     - allowing States to influence the size of
     Federal payments to local governments,
     --requiring the administering agency to
     use State data which has been unrelia
     ble for computing payments, and
     -providing payments to counties that
     were already being compensated with-
     out them
            /
 This report evaluates several alternatives to
 the current payment system and recommends
 that the Congress change the laws to require
 computation of payments on a tax equiva-
 lency basis--i e , amounts equal to taxes if
 the land were privately owned
